Prestigious Academic Reputation

Uc Berkeley is world-renowned for its prestigious academic reputation. Founded in 1868, the university has a long and distinguished history of academic achievement and innovation. It is consistently ranked among the top public universities in the United States and is considered one of the leading research institutions in the world.

Uc Berkeley is home to a world-class faculty, including Nobel Prize winners, Pulitzer Prize winners, and members of the National Academy of Sciences. The university’s faculty is dedicated to teaching and research, and they are committed to providing students with an exceptional educational experience.

Uc Berkeley offers a wide range of academic programs, from undergraduate to doctoral degrees, across a broad spectrum of disciplines. The university is particularly strong in the fields of science, engineering, technology, and the humanities. Uc Berkeley is also home to a number of professional schools, including the prestigious Haas School of Business and the School of Law.
